## Deploying the Sheetwright Import Wizard

Sheetwright ships as a single container behind the gateway. Uploads land in a scratch volume that's wiped hourly, and parsing runs in a sandboxed worker — worth a close look from a security angle. The deployment reads everything from one config file, reproduced below for review.

settings of yawif-yafop:
[druys]
port = 9000
region = south-3
host = druys.zemvarsoft.internal
team = frador
timeout_ms = 3000
retries = 4

Covers light and dark themes, hover/focus states, and disabled controls. Known offenders: secondary buttons on the billing panel, muted captions in the export wizard. Run the automated sweep, then spot-check ten screens manually. Failures block the release; fixes must land before the freeze on Thursday. Log results in the audit tracker. Sign-off rests with the auditor named below.

named custodian: Wenael Aldix Lammir Fenmir

For the incoming director: the revised scheme replaces flat 5% commission with a tiered model — 3% to quota, 7% above it, capped at 160%. Modelling by the Orleth finance team suggests total payout stays roughly neutral, but top performers gain meaningfully. Risks: mid-tier reps on the Brisker product line may see income fall; we have a transition guarantee for two quarters. Review payout data monthly before committing to renewal. The confidential note appended below outlines where this fits in next year's plans.

internal memo for bawep-haweg: Zorvanox Systems is in early talks to buy Weniusek Systems for about $23.3 million. The Ralax launch date is October 4, and nothing goes to the press before then.

# Who to Contact: GPU Memory Profiling (Vramlens)

Vramlens is maintained by the Accelerator Tooling group at Corvalis Labs. For profiler crashes, missing allocation traces, or stuck capture sessions during an incident, page the tooling rotation first. Dashboard gaps and stale heatmaps are lower priority and can wait until business hours. For non-urgent questions, write to the team here.

billing contact of bawep-tajeg = tamath.silion.fraok@olvarqsoft.local